So I had an 89 Cherokee Pioneer with 6.5" BDS coils and a 2" spacer, 4" BDS leafs with a 2" shackle and a 2" block. It had 35" Pro Comp Xterrains on black Bart rims. It also had TNT long arms, Corbeau Racing seats. The front axle was a hp non disco D30 withstock 3.55 gears and an Aussie locker. The rear was a 29 spline Chrysler 8.25 with stock 3.55 gears and an Aussie locker. Had no sye and stock brake lines, heat barely worked, speedo didnt work, no front bumper, other misc things wrong. Oh and it had around 165xxx on it and steering was shot.
I traded it for a 95 Grand Cherokee ZJ with 4.0, auto, 231 T-Case, 157xxx, K&N cone filter, Livewire 11.5mm wires, Mopar Performance cap and rotor, Scremin Demon coil, BBK 62mm TB, Rustys TB spacer, Thorly Header, Cherrybomb exhaust, new o2 sensors, just serviced the trans and has aftermarket trans pan, 4.5" rubicon Express Super Flex lift on 33" BFG MTs, Cragar soft 8s, RockCrusher WJ steering conversion, Bilstein shocks, Rustys HD track bars, Billet quick discos, stainless extended brake lines, Chromo axle shafts front and rear, Warn hubs, Spicer u-joints, 4.56 gears front and rear, Powertrax LockRight Locker in front, Detroit Tru-trac LSD rear, Kevins Offroad sliders, Kevins Offroad steering brace, RockCrusher diff guards front and rear, T-case skid, Control arm skids, and gas tank skid. The interior was basically flawless and SUPER clean, minor dents and scratches on exterior, high lift jack on roof, CB radio and whip antenna, and it runs and drives perfect. Just will need some control arm bushings soon.
How do you guys think I did?
